The modern era of drone certification traces back to 2016, when the FAA finalized Part 107 after years of regulatory ambiguity. Before this, commercial drone operations were either prohibited or operated under case-by-case exemptions—a patchwork system that frustrated businesses and hobbyists alike. The rule change was a turning point, standardizing the process and opening the door for industries like real estate, construction, and media to adopt drones as a mainstream tool. What began as a niche hobby quickly became a regulated profession, with the FAA issuing over 300,000 certifications in the first decade alone. The evolution didn’t stop there. In 2021, the FAA introduced the **LAANC (Low Altitude Authorization and Notification Capability)** system, streamlining airspace authorization for pilots. This digital platform allowed operators to request and receive real-time waivers for controlled airspace, reducing the bureaucratic hurdles that once slowed drone operations. Meanwhile, advancements in drone technology—like AI-assisted flight control and beyond-visual-line-of-sight (BVLOS) capabilities—pushed the FAA to refine its rules further. At its core, the Part 107 certification process is a three-step journey: education, examination, and application. First, you’ll need to study the **FAA’s Remote Pilot – Small Unmanned Aircraft Systems (sUAS)** study guide, a 200-page manual covering everything from aerodynamics to federal aviation laws. The exam itself is 60 multiple-choice questions, with a passing score of 70%. Topics range from weather patterns that affect drone flight to the legal distinctions between national parks and restricted military zones. The test isn’t just about drone-specific knowledge—it’s a broad assessment of aviation literacy. Once you pass, the next step is the **FAA Integrated Airman Certification and Rating Application (IACRA)**, where you’ll submit your background, including a security clearance check through the Transportation Security Administration (TSA). This process can take anywhere from a few days to several weeks, depending on the volume of applications. Upon approval, you’ll receive your **Remote Pilot Certificate**, valid for two years. Q: How long does it take to become a certified drone pilot?
The timeline varies, but most candidates spend 2-4 weeks studying the FAA’s 200-page guide before taking the exam. The background check can add 1-4 weeks, making the total process 1-2 months for most people.
Q: Can I fly a drone commercially without Part 107?
No. The FAA prohibits commercial drone operations without a Part 107 certification or a specific exemption. Flying for pay—even for a friend’s business—requires the certificate.
Q: Do I need a drone to take the Part 107 exam?
No. The exam tests your knowledge of regulations and safety, not your flying skills. You can take it at any FAA-approved testing center without owning a drone.
Q: What’s the hardest part of the exam?
Most test-takers struggle with airspace classifications (Class B, C, D, E) and weather-related questions, such as how wind affects drone stability. Meteorology and load calculations are also common stumbling blocks.
Q: Can I fly a drone at night with Part 107?
No, unless you obtain a **waiver** from the FAA. Night operations require additional training and approval, as visibility and lighting conditions introduce higher risks.
Q: How much does Part 107 certification cost?
The exam fee is $175 (as of 2024), plus potential costs for study materials ($50-$200) and background check processing. Some training courses bundle these for $300-$600.
